In Devastated (2024), a middle-aged policeman in present-day India opens up to his wife and lover about his work as a “sacrificial assistant,” a state-designated agent tasked with extrajudicial killings of Muslim men. Elsewhere in the city, Lord Krishna and the prince Arjuna enact a dialogue from the Bhagavad Gita. After being paralyzed during battle by unwillingness to kill his own relatives, Arjuna seeks the counsel of Krishna, who instructs him on the moral duty of a warrior. Avant-garde filmmaker Ashish Avikunthak uses images of animal sacrifice and ritual self-mortification, repeatedly intercut with the policeman’s defense of his killings, to raise questions about the hierarchy of violence and the nature of divinity.

Director Ashish Avikunthak and cinematographer Rumi (Pratyush Bhattacharyya) will join moderator Vivek Karthikeyan (Art, UCSB) for a post-screening discussion of Devastated.
